Engine and Performance: No Compromise on Power

One of the biggest strengths of the Volkswagen Taigun has always been its performance, and the facelift is expected to retain the same engine options.

The SUV continues to offer:

  • 1.0L TSI turbo petrol engine
  • 1.5L TSI turbo petrol engine

Both engines are known for their strong performance and efficiency. The 1.0L engine is ideal for city driving, offering smooth and efficient performance, while the 1.5L engine delivers a more powerful and engaging driving experience.

Transmission options include manual and automatic gearboxes, catering to different driving preferences.

Competition in the Segment

The Taigun facelift competes with some of the most popular SUVs in India, including:

  • Hyundai Creta
  • Kia Seltos
  • Skoda Kushaq
  • Maruti Grand Vitara

To stand out in this crowded segment, the Taigun relies on its strong build quality, driving dynamics, and now improved features.

The facelift aims to make it more competitive by addressing areas where rivals previously had an edge.
